II. Historic Evolution of Advertising

A. Early Forms of Advertising

Advertising, in different kinds, has actually been an essential part of human history since ancient times. Early civilizations used primary methods to promote goods and services, leveraging basic interaction methods to reach potential consumers. Some early types of advertising consist of:

  • Pictorial Signage: In ancient marketplaces, traders utilized pictorial indications and symbols to identify their stores and indicate the products they offered. These visual cues functioned as an early kind of branding and helped illiterate individuals acknowledge businesses.
  • Town Criers: In middle ages Europe, town criers played a vital function in disseminating information and advertising events. They would publicly announce news, pronouncements, and commercial messages, functioning as human "speakers" for businesses and authorities.
  • Handbills and Posters: In the 17th and 18th centuries, printed handbills and posters ended up being popular advertising tools. These marketing products were plastered on walls, trees, and other public spaces to notify the local neighborhood about products, services, and events.

B. The Birth of Modern Advertising

The Industrial Revolution in the 19th century caused substantial changes to the advertising landscape. Improvements in technology and mass production, paired with the growth of metropolitan centers, created brand-new chances for companies to reach bigger audiences. Key milestones in the birth of modern advertising consist of:

  • Newspapers and Magazines: With the rise of industrialization and the printing press, papers and publications emerged as prominent advertising platforms. Organizations began placing paid ads in publications, targeting particular demographics based on readership.
  • Branding and Logos: As competitors increased, services recognized the requirement for distinction. They started adopting logos and slogans to develop brand name identities that consumers might acknowledge and trust.
  • Advertising Agencies: In the late 19th century, the first ad agency were established, marking a shift from individual companies handling their promos to specific firms providing advertising services. These agencies brought a more strategic and innovative method to advertising.

Search Engine Marketing (SEM)

Search Engine Marketing (SEM) is a type of paid advertising that aims to increase a site's presence on search engine results pages (SERPs). It involves bidding on specific keywords appropriate to business, and when users look for those keywords, the ads appear on top or bottom of the search results page. SEM can be highly reliable as it targets users actively searching for service or products associated with the marketer's offerings. Google Ads (formerly known as Google AdWords) is the most popular platform for SEM, but other online search engine like Bing likewise provide similar advertising opportunities.

Programmatic Advertising

Programmatic advertising is a prime example of how data and technology have transformed the advertising landscape. This automatic technique to advertisement buying utilizes algorithms and real-time bidding to purchase ad area on digital platforms. It allows marketers to target particular audiences at the ideal minute with highly relevant advertisements, taking full advantage of the chances of engagement and conversion.

Programmatic advertising enhances the ad-buying procedure, minimizing human intervention and optimizing effectiveness. With data-backed insights, advertisers can determine the most promising advertisement positionings, optimize ad performance, and achieve a greater return on investment (ROI).
